Description
Picture postcard of Lake Lucerne, Orlando, Florida. Reverse side: "No news. No sign of little Peppers. I think she is too young. I haven't heard from anyone but you and Lena. Lots of love, M. Addressed to "Mrs. Susie E. Dean, 65 Main St.and Groveland, Mass. c/o Mrs. Nason.and Postmarked: November 22, 1933."
